Jevrem Brković

A glossary is a dictionary that interprets unknown and unclear words and terms, and Jevrem Brković's "Glossary" is much more than that. It is a collection of short texts written in a polemical and feuilleton style, which also has an autobiographical stamp

History, politics, literature - especially Montenegrin literature, and its relationship to Serbian literature, all in the Balkan context - are Brković's most frequent topics, along with very charming observations about women and erotic love.
